Delphian Records
Delphian Records is one of the UK's foremost boutique classical record labels. Our catalogue is curated to inspire the adventurous: from ancient European bone flutes to string quartet with Scottish Highland bagpipes and almost everything inbetween.
Regularly awarded Editor's Choices in the media, Delphian was winner of Gramophone's prestigious 'Label of the Year' Award in 2014.
